Nettet3. jan. 2024 · Pre-soak pellets for 10 to 15 minutes, or until they are about twice their original size. Place a small amount of tank water in another container and place the pellets in this container. After they have softened up and increased in size, add them to the tank. Feed the pellets two to three times a week.

Nettet26. jul. 2024 · The general rule to follow is that you should feed your goldfish 2 or 3 times per day. This is a simplified average that will work fine in most situations. You should try to keep the feeding times consistent each day as well. This will help your goldfish develop a regular pattern and aid their digestive cycle.
